– Two MINI John Cooper Works Rally cars move up the top ten leader board
– Al-Rajhi completes Stage 2 in sixth place; Hirvonen eighth
– Przygonski climbs to 12th overall
Day two of the 2017 Dakar Rally arrived for all competitors with the Stage 2 starting point in the city of Resistencia, Argentina. It was 12:05pm when the first car got away for Stage 2 to cover a total of 803 km, of which 275 km were outlined for the Special Stage off-road section – a section that promised fast racing on dusty and rocky terrain, not unlike a WRC stage.
